Here are the top 10 healthcare jobs in Canada and how to apply for them.
- Registered Nurse (RN) Registered nurses are one of the most in-demand healthcare jobs in Canada. They play a crucial role in the healthcare industry, providing patient care and overseeing treatment plans. To apply for a registered nurse position, you must have a nursing degree and be registered with the appropriate regulatory body.
- Physician Physicians are responsible for diagnosing and treating various medical conditions. They must have a medical degree and complete a residency program. To apply for a physician position in Canada, you must have a valid medical license.
- Occupational Therapist (OT) Occupational therapists help patients with physical and mental disabilities to regain their independence by developing treatment plans. To apply for an occupational therapist position in Canada, you must have a degree in occupational therapy and be registered with the appropriate regulatory body.
- Physiotherapist Physiotherapists provide treatment for patients with physical injuries, illnesses or disabilities. To apply for a physiotherapist position in Canada, you must have a degree in physiotherapy and be registered with the appropriate regulatory body.
- Dentist Dentists diagnose and treat oral diseases, injuries, and malformations. To apply for a dentist position in Canada, you must have a dental degree and be licensed to practice dentistry.
- Pharmacist Pharmacists dispense medications, provide information on drug interactions and advise on their proper use. To apply for a pharmacist position in Canada, you must have a pharmacy degree and be licensed to practice pharmacy.
- Speech-Language Pathologist (SLP) Speech-language pathologists evaluate and treat speech and language disorders. To apply for an SLP position in Canada, you must have a degree in speech-language pathology and be registered with the appropriate regulatory body.
- Medical Radiation Technologist (MRT) Medical radiation technologists use radiation to diagnose and treat medical conditions. To apply for an MRT position in Canada, you must have a degree in medical radiation technology and be registered with the appropriate regulatory body.
- Medical Laboratory Technologist (MLT) Medical laboratory technologists perform laboratory tests to diagnose and treat medical conditions. To apply for an MLT position in Canada, you must have a degree in medical laboratory technology and be registered with the appropriate regulatory body.
- Medical Doctor (MD) Medical doctors diagnose and treat medical conditions, as well as prescribe medications. To apply for a medical doctor position in Canada, you must have a medical degree and be licensed to practice medicine.
